Site analytics provide essential insights into your digital product customer behavior and pricing plan performance. Here's what you can monitor:

Sales Analytics

  • Track key performance indicators (KPIs) including Revenue, Units Sold, Checkouts, Orders, Conversion Rate, Average Order Value, and Revenue Per Visit
  • Data includes both recurring subscription and fixed-amount pricing plan payments

Sales by Product Analytics

  • View performance metrics for individual pricing plans
  • Monitor Revenue, Units Sold, and Orders for each plan
  • Note: Views and Conversion Rate columns remain blank for pricing plans

Purchase Funnel Analytics

  • Track customer journey through Visits, Started Checkout, and Purchased stages
  • Pricing plans skip product viewing and cart stages
  • Recurring charges aren't included in funnel data

Traffic Sources Analytics

  • Identify where pricing plan subscribers come from
  • Track revenue generated by each traffic source

Site Content Analytics

  • Monitor pageviews for blog, course, video, and member site pages
  • Only counts views from subscribed members
  • Paywall views are not included in tracking

Important Notes:

  • Free pricing plan signups aren't reflected in sales analytics
  • Customers must complete checkout for tracking
  • All analytics panels are available regardless of website plan
